A small Hellenistic Fragment of a female head. Her hair parted in the center, with deeply molded features, she originally would have been part of a larger piece. These finely moulded figures, often highly decorated, rose in popularity during the 4th and 3rd centuries B.C. Common themes include fashionable women, gods and goddesses, heroic athletes, and bacchanalian merriment.
